How they compare

Slovenia currently reports 6,319 1000 USD against 6,300 1000 USD in Jordan, a difference of 19 1000 USD.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 22 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Slovenia ahead.

Jordan ranks 24th and Slovenia ranks 23rd of 106 countries.

Slovenia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Jordan Slovenia Difference Ahead
1990s 542.33 1000 USD 2,796 1000 USD 2,254 1000 USD Slovenia
2000s 4,485 1000 USD 7,324 1000 USD 2,839 1000 USD Slovenia
2010s 5,893 1000 USD 6,961 1000 USD 1,068 1000 USD Slovenia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
